正规go语言核心编程是什么意思
-
正规go语言核心编程是指以Go语言为基础,按照一定的规范和标准进行学习和实践的过程。Go语言是由谷歌开发的一种开源编程语言,具有简洁、高效、并发和并行等特点,被广泛应用于云计算、大数据和分布式系统等领域。
正规的Go语言核心编程包括以下几个方面:
-
学习Go语言的基础知识:掌握Go语言的语法、数据类型、变量、运算符、流程控制、函数等基础知识,了解Go语言的特点和优势。
-
深入理解Go语言的并发编程:Go语言天生支持并发编程,通过goroutine和channel等机制,可以实现高效的并发和并行处理。学习并理解如何使用并发编程来提高程序的性能和效率。
-
掌握Go语言的标准库和常用包:Go语言拥有丰富的标准库和常用包,包括网络编程、文件操作、数据库访问、加密解密、并发编程等方面。学习并熟悉这些库和包的使用,可以提高开发效率和代码质量。
-
实践项目开发和问题解决:通过实际的项目开发,掌握Go语言的实际应用和解决问题的能力。在项目中遇到的各种问题和挑战,可以通过学习和实践来解决,提高自己的编程能力和经验。
正规的Go语言核心编程需要系统性地学习和实践,可以通过参加培训班、阅读相关书籍、参与开源项目等方式进行。同时,也需要与其他Go语言开发者进行交流和分享,共同提高和进步。
1年前 -
-
"正规Go语言核心编程"指的是以Go语言为主题的一本正式、权威的教材或教程,旨在帮助读者系统地学习和掌握Go语言的核心知识和编程技巧。
以下是关于"正规Go语言核心编程"的几个重要点:
-
完整而系统的内容:这本教材或教程应该包含Go语言的所有核心概念和特性,涵盖语言基础、并发编程、网络编程、文件操作、错误处理、测试等方面的内容。它应该按照递进的方式组织,让读者能够逐步深入了解和运用Go语言。
-
全面而深入的讲解:这本教材或教程应该对Go语言的各个方面进行全面而深入的讲解,包括语法、数据类型、函数、方法、接口、并发模型等。它应该提供清晰的解释、丰富的示例代码和练习题,以帮助读者理解和巩固所学知识。
-
实践导向的学习:这本教材或教程应该注重实践,通过实例和项目案例来演示和应用所学的知识。它应该引导读者进行实际的编程练习,以提高他们的实际编程能力和解决问题的能力。
-
基于最新版本的Go语言:这本教材或教程应该基于最新版本的Go语言进行编写,保持与Go语言官方文档和最新发展的同步。它应该涵盖最新的语言特性和最佳实践,以便读者能够学习和使用最新的Go语言技术。
-
适合不同层次的读者:这本教材或教程应该考虑到不同读者的需求,包括初学者、中级和高级开发人员。它应该提供适当的引导和挑战,以满足不同读者的学习需求和进阶要求。
总之,"正规Go语言核心编程"是一本经过认可和推荐的教材或教程,旨在帮助读者系统地学习和掌握Go语言的核心知识和编程技巧。
1年前 -
-
正规的Go语言核心编程是指按照Go语言官方的规范和最佳实践,使用Go语言的核心特性和功能进行程序设计和开发的过程。Go语言核心编程主要包括以下几个方面的内容:
-
熟悉Go语言基础知识:包括变量、常量、数据类型、运算符、控制结构等基本语法知识,以及函数、数组、切片、映射、结构体等复合数据类型的使用方法。
-
掌握并发编程:Go语言在语言层面原生支持并发编程,使用goroutine和channel可以轻松实现并发操作。正规的Go语言核心编程需要掌握goroutine的创建和管理、channel的使用、锁机制等,并发编程的错误处理和调试。
-
理解Go语言的内存管理:Go语言通过垃圾回收机制来管理内存,开发者不需要手动管理内存。正规的Go语言核心编程需要了解垃圾回收的原理和机制,以及如何优化内存使用和减少垃圾回收的开销。
-
使用标准库和第三方库:Go语言拥有丰富的标准库和活跃的开源社区,可以方便地使用各种功能强大的第三方库来开发应用程序。正规的Go语言核心编程需要熟悉常用的标准库,了解如何使用第三方库,并具备查阅文档和解决问题的能力。
-
进行性能调优和测试:正规的Go语言核心编程需要具备性能调优和测试的能力,通过使用性能分析工具、优化算法和数据结构、并发控制等手段,提升程序的性能和响应速度。同时,编写测试用例并进行单元测试、集成测试和性能测试,保证程序的质量和稳定性。
-
遵循代码风格和规范:正规的Go语言核心编程需要遵循Go语言官方的代码风格和规范,编写清晰、简洁、可读性强的代码。同时,使用工具进行代码格式化和静态代码检查,确保代码的质量和一致性。
总之,正规的Go语言核心编程是一种严谨、高效、可靠的开发方式,能够充分发挥Go语言的特性和优势,提高开发效率和程序性能。
1年前 -